NFP0NCN Series

Overview

Murata Manufacturing Co., Ltd., has released the NFP0NCN series of 3-line common mode noise filters for the "MIPI*1  C-PHY" high-speed differential interface. Mass production of this new product began in April 2017.

  

Supplementary notes

Currently, the "MIPI D-PHY" is being used as the interface between the camera module and display module of mobile equipment.

Yearly advances in camera resolution have resulted in proportionate increases in the volume of information to be handled. This has led to the development of the MIPI C-PHY next-generation camera serial interface, which is capable of handling the transfer of larger volumes of data even at high speeds.

This C-PHY interface differs considerably from the D-PHY, which has conventionally transferred data over two lines, in that the C-PHY uses three lines to transfer data. However, conventional 2-line common mode noise filters cannot be used with the C-PHY interface because of the larger adverse effect on transmission signals.

For this reason, Murata Manufacturing has applied micro wiring technology using photolithography to join each of the three lines in the development of the "NFP0NCN series" of 03025 inch size (0.85 x 0.65 mm) 3-line common mode noise filters for the MIPI C-PHY interface.

Murata in Brief

Murata Manufacturing Co., Ltd. is a worldwide leader in the design, manufacture and sale of ceramic-based passive electronic components & solutions, communication modules and power supply modules. Murata is committed to the development of advanced electronic materials and leading edge, multi-functional, high-density modules.
